What is the difference between Live In Peritoneal Dialysis Travel Rn vs Peritoneal Dialysis Nurse?

AspectLive In Peritoneal Dialysis Travel RnPeritoneal Dialysis Nurse
CertificationsRN license, dialysis training, peritoneal dialysis certificationRN license, dialysis training, peritoneal dialysis certification
Work EnvironmentTraveling to patients' homes or facilities, live-in arrangementsHospitals, clinics, dialysis centers
Employer & IndustryHome health agencies, travel staffing companiesHospitals, outpatient clinics, dialysis centers

The main difference is that Live In Peritoneal Dialysis Travel Rns provide care in patients' homes with live-in arrangements, often traveling between locations. Peritoneal Dialysis Nurses typically work in clinical settings like hospitals or dialysis centers. Both roles require similar certifications but differ mainly in work environment and job setup.

Dialysis Home Therapy RN
Responsibilities:

ABOUT THE ROLE
The Home Therapy RN will initiate the PRACTICE of a SHC coordinator of patient care, collaborating with other care providers and health team members to provide required care. The Home Therapy RN acts as a patient teacher and advocate, assisting the patient in seeking information, assuring the patient has the opportunity for informed consent for treatment decisions, and promotes the maximum level of patient-desired independence.

The Home Therapy RN identifies professional role development activities including continuing education, quality assessment and improvement, and the review and clinical application of research findings. The RN identifies ethically sound practices and confronts ethical challenges with minimal assistance from a mentor.

Will perform home visits to determine that the home environment is suitable for patient dialyzing at home and whether or not the home will be a safe and appropriate setting in compliance with CMS regulations.

MINIMUM QUALIFICATIONS

Experience:

  • One (1) year of registered nurse experience.
  • One (1) year of experience as a Nephrology Nurse with dialysis experience required; in peritoneal dialysis, home hemodialysis, or a combination of both.

Education:

  • Graduation from an accredited nursing school or equivalent

License/Certification:

  • Current, active, unencumbered state RN licensure
  • Current Healthcare Provider certification (CPR) required

Minimum Knowledge, Skills & Abilities:

  • Competent and in-depth knowledge regarding the use of Electronic Health Records
  • Ability to organize, prioritize and complete projects independently
  • Valid state driver's license and reliable transportation for home visits
